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
677951576 869 4306804631 015971392
21370 24910441 987096361
21370 24910441 987096361
2099 86 85647547738
All about undefined
Interested in learning more?
21370 24910441 987096361
2099 86 85647547738
See more
003792 00918298014 5528030917
68328831597 814861 333
See more
2642 47
48051 13222420539 26201 979 037
See more